House Plan Description

This 3446 square feet sunbelt style 3 bedroom, 3 bath with 2 garage stalls falls in the 3000-4000 square feet range. It also combines elements from the spanish, mediterranean styles.

The floor plan features nook/breakfast area/dining, volume/vaulted ceiling, mud room, peninsula/eating bar, teen suite/jack & jill bath, open floor plan, split bedrooms, suited for corner lot, great room/living room, media room, covered front porch, breezeway, covered rear porch, side-entry garage, walk-in closet, unique features, storage area, kitchen island, split garage.

Plan Content

All plans are drawn at ¼” scale or larger and include :


  • FLOOR PLAN(S): Fully dimensioned Floor Plan indicating the size and location of all walls, doors, windows and special features. Fireplace details are included where applicable. Door and window schedules are included to provide detailed information regarding opening sizes and window types. Each plan is supplemented with specific and general notes, room labels, area calculations, light and ventilation calculations, and ceiling heights.
  • KITCHEN AND BATH LAYOUTS: The general layout of kitchens and baths is shown on the floor plan and include fixtures and cabinetry.
  • ELEVATIONS: All Plans have scale exterior elevations that show front, rear, left and right sides. These are detailed representations that graphically display heights of significant building features and design elements. Exterior finishes, ornamental design elements, roof type and roof pitch are generally shown on the elevations.
  • SECTIONS: Wall Sections and Building Sections are incorporated into the set to show a profile slice of the building to indicate recommended methods and materials of construction, including second floor joist framing.
  • STRUCTURAL PLANS: All building structural requirements are engineered and fully detailed with beam, ledger, footing, column, and header schedules, notes and any special condition (like stairs and residential elevators) and framing details. Connector schedules are based on engineered uplift calculations.
  • FOUNDATION PLAN: Foundation plans include thickened edge and footing sizes, section markers and mechanical equipment locations.
  • ROOF PLAN: Roof and Roof Framing Plans are aerial views showing roof slopes, ridges, hips and valleys. In addition to the basic rooflines, the roof plans have truss drawings that show the length, spacing and layout of all roof structural members.
  • MECHANICAL PLANS: Most plans have separate Mechanical Plans that show detailed information regarding building mechanical systems, and specific equipment details and specifications.
  • ELECTRICAL PLANS: Electrical Plans are included separately. These drawings fully represent the location of all fixtures, switches and outlets. Lighting calculations, electrical symbol legend, typical Arc Interrupting Current calculations, riser diagrams and panel schedules are also included.
  • PLUMBING PLAN: Plan sets include the layout of all plumbing fixtures and normally have a plumbing isometric riser diagram with each fixture labeled.

All house plans from Houseplans.com are designed to conform to the local codes when and where the original house was constructed.

In addition to the house plans you order, you may also need a site plan that shows where the house is going to be located on the property. You might also need beams sized to accommodate roof loads specific to your region. Your home builder can usually help you with this. You may also need a septic design unless your lot is served by a sanitary sewer system. Many areas now have area-specific energy codes that also have to be followed. This normally involves filling out a simple form providing documentation that your house plans are in compliance.

To find out what documents you should expect with your house plans, see What's Included?

In some regions, there is a second step you will need to take to insure your house plans are in compliance with local codes. Some areas of North America have very strict engineering requirements. Examples of this would be, but not limited to, earthquake-prone areas of California and the Pacific Coast, hurricane risk areas of the Florida, Gulf & Carolina Coasts. New York, New Jersey, Nevada, and parts of Illinois require review by a local professional as well. If you are building in these areas, it is most likely you will need to hire a state licensed structural engineer to analyze the design and provide additional drawings and calculations required by your building department. If you aren’t sure, building departments typically have a handout they will give you listing all of the items they require to submit for and obtain a building permit.

Additionally, stock plans do not have a professional stamp attached. If your building department requires one, they will only accept a stamp from a professional licensed in the state where you plan to build. In this case, you will need to take your house plans to a local engineer or architect for review and stamping. In addition, plans which are used to construct homes in Nevada are required to be drawn by a licensed Nevada architect.
